149 words of praise for ellen degeneres - Finding Nemo Reviews

I've not yet written a full review for this amazing latest film from Pixar, which may be their best ever. I do, however, want to single out Ellen Degeneres, who shines through like a comedy superstar as Dorie. Pixar gave her full license, obviously, to improv and just be herself, and they animated around her, and it was faith well invested. Somehow, taking on the guise of a fish allows Ellen's hilariously self-conscious stream-of-consciousness personality to shine, separated and independent of her many other comedic efforts over the years, which unfortunately, were ultimately forced to focus on elements of her personal life which are interesting with the historic context of her career, but not as funny as Dorie, the well-intentioned fish with lots of love and few brain cells. Like Eddie Murphy, who struggles to find acceptance in other fields but is a blockbuster star in movies like 'Shrek,' Ms. Degeneres appears to have hit a home run as a family-friendly voice actor.
